Interneuron
A type of neuron that communicates only with other neurons, typically found within the central nervous system and plays a role in reflexes and neuronal circuits.
Arachnoid mater
A delicate membrane that is one of the three layers (meninges) surrounding the brain and spinal cord, providing protection.
Meninges
Membranes that protect the brain and spinal cord.
Subarachnoid space
The area between the arachnoid membrane and pia mater around the brain and spinal cord, filled with cerebrospinal fluid.
